Learning Circle: Leading Without Authority

Are you looking to inspire action, drive collaboration, and gain influence—regardless of your formal leadership status?

Following an engaging panel discussion, your Learning Circle facilitator will guide you through practical strategies outlined in the Forbes article, Leadership Dilemma: Influence Without Authority, and interview with Jocelyn Davis - Author of The Art of Quiet Influence. We will discuss how to build credibility, communicate with impact, and align others around shared goals —all essential skills for influencing without a formal title.

Additionally, you'll have the opportunity to network with other professionals, exchange experiences, and practice ways to lead without authority. You'll leave the event equipped and empowered to lead with influence, drive meaningful change, and make a lasting impact in your organization.
